The cultural impact of the single was immediate and vast, debuting at the top of the charts in the UK and reaching the top five in the United States. Its success solidified Smith’s status as the preeminent "sad boy" of modern pop, a title he earned by articulating the specific, quiet agonies of the digital dating age where connections are often fleeting. Despite its melancholic theme, the song resonates because it validates the listener's need for protection.
